      <description>&lt;P&gt;If I am user configured to access only Web-UI, should I be allowed to see clish commands ?&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;There are 3 types of access-mechanisms to be available for specific user: Web-UI, CLI, Gaia-API.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;All OS config data are saved in plain-text file (/config/db/initial) and as SQLite database (/config/db/initial_db). I am pretty sure Web-UI is getting these data from CLI anyway (show/dbget). The same should apply to modify something over Web-UI/Clish/Gaia-API (here set,add,delete or dbset should be used).&lt;/P&gt;
